Ⅰ javaweb後台驗證管理員是否登錄怎麼寫要每個頁面都寫嗎
驗證有兩種情況 1)、前端驗證 比如說javascript,jquery驗證 2)、java後台驗證數據 但是對於數據量不是特別大的網站來說一般採用前端驗證 相反就採用後台驗證 希望能對你有所幫助
Ⅱ 如何以windows身份驗證登錄web系統
Windows 2000 身份驗證包括兩個部分:互動式登錄過程和網路身份驗證過程。用戶身份驗
證的成功與否同時取決於這兩個過程。
互動式登錄過程:
互動式登錄過程確認用戶對於域帳戶或本地計算機的身份。根據用戶帳戶類型的不同,交
互式登錄過程也不同:
若持有域帳戶,用戶可以通過存儲在 Active Directory 中的單方簽名憑據使用密碼或智
能卡登錄到網路。通過使用域帳戶登錄,
被授權的用戶可以訪問該域和任何信任域中的資源。如果使用密碼登錄到域帳戶,Window
s 2000 將使用 Kerberos V5 進行身份驗
證。如果使用智能卡,Windows 2000 將使用 Kerberos V5 身份驗證和證書。
若持有本地計算機帳戶,用戶可以通過存儲在安全帳戶管理器 (SAM)(也是本地安全帳戶
資料庫)中的憑據登錄到本地計算機。任
何工作站或成員伺服器均可以存儲本地用戶帳戶,但這些帳戶只能用於訪問該本地計算機
。
網路身份驗證過程:
網路身份驗證確認用戶對於試圖訪問的任意網路服務的身份。為了提供這種類型的身份驗
證,Windows 2000 安全系統支持多種身
份驗證機制,包括 Kerberos V5、安全套接字層/傳輸層安全 (SSL/TLS),以及為了與 Wi
ndows NT 4.0 兼容而支持的 LAN Manager。
使用域帳戶的用戶看不到網路身份驗證。使用本地計算機帳戶的用戶在每次訪問網路資源
時都必須提供憑據(例如用戶名和密碼)。
通過使用域帳戶,用戶就具有了憑據,該憑據被自動用作單方簽名。
Ⅲ javaweb怎麼實現登錄驗證
在前端使用js或jquery對輸入的內容進入非空的簡單驗證 然後右後台進行內容驗證
Ⅳ 我是Java小白 我用web寫了一個登錄的網頁,請問怎麼在web里用session來驗證有沒有登陸
後台判斷登陸成功後,獲得Httprequest request,然後再用request.getSession.setAttribute("name",name);前一個「name」就是key,後一個name就是登陸人的用戶名value,在前段通過${name}的值判斷是否為空來校驗是否登陸,如果為空或為null說明沒有登陸,如果不是說明登陸了
有不明白的可以追問
Ⅳ 如何在每個頁面都進行驗證是否登陸。
辦法一:每個頁面上設置一個隱藏的label,
label.Text=session["username"].toString();
到相應的label事件cs文件中加判斷的方法;
辦法二:將所有信息存入cache或是cookie,在到每個頁面中取值判斷;
辦法三:資料庫建一個臨時表,登錄信息存到資料庫,然後在每個頁面中連接資料庫取username判斷。
ls的用戶自定義控制項也是個好辦法,不過新手可能對定義ascx,發布為dll,然後再引用它不太理解。
Ⅵ java web 驗證用戶是否已登錄有哪些方式。
你好!
保存登錄可以用session又可以用cookie
只要成功驗證密碼、用戶名、驗證碼後在跳轉之前用session、cookie來保存相關的信息,在下次登錄的時候(不要關閉瀏覽器),驗證session、cookie是否非空,是空,跳轉登錄頁面,非空,跳轉主頁
我的回答你還滿意嗎~~
Ⅶ 簡述Web網站的身份驗證方式
匿名身份驗證
IIS
創建
IUSR_計算機名稱
帳戶(其中
計算機名稱
是正在運行
IIS
的伺服器的名稱),用來在匿名用戶請求
Web
內容時對他們進行身份驗證。此帳戶授予用戶本地登錄許可權。你可以將匿名用戶訪問重置為使用任何有效的
Windows
帳戶。
基本身份驗證
使用基本身份驗證可限制對
NTFS
格式
Web
伺服器上的文件的訪問。使用基本身份驗證,用戶必須輸入憑據,而且訪問是基於用戶
ID
的。用戶
ID
和密碼都以明文形式在網路相關信息輻射對寶寶很不好嘛,可是必須每天對著電腦...自行車追逐賽場地有哪些要求?誰能介紹下擲標槍這項運動嗎?直滑降動作要領是什麼用戶能夠知道系統是否處於一個靜止狀態嗎?朋友們,我的豆豆審核都4天了還顯示未審核...高質量版本目錄結構要滿足什麼要求?計算機應用程序有什麼變化剛才寶動了一下,發出啪的一聲,什麼情況為什麼低自旋會使原子直徑變小呢?用電腦攝像英文狀態下字突然變小兩個單元格IP地址與間進行發送。
Windows
集成身份驗證
Windows
集成身份驗證比基本身份驗證安全,而且在用戶具有
Windows
域帳戶的內部網環境中能很好地發揮作用。在集成的
Windows
身份驗證中,瀏覽器嘗試使用當前用戶在域登錄過程中使用的憑據,如果嘗試失敗,就會提示該用戶輸入用戶名和密碼。如果你使用集成的
Windows
身份驗證,則用戶的密碼將不傳送到伺服器。如果該用戶作為域用戶登錄到本地計算機,則他在訪問此域中的網路計算機時不必再次進行身份驗證。
摘要身份驗證
摘要身份驗證克服了基本身份驗證的許多缺點。在使用摘要身份驗證時,密碼不是以明文形式發送的。另外,你可以通過代理伺服器使用摘要身份驗證。摘要身份驗證使用一種挑戰/響應機制(集成
Windows
身份驗證使用的機制),其中的密碼是以加密形式發送的。
.NET
Passport
身份驗證
Microsoft
.NET
Passport
是一項用戶身份驗證服務,它允許單一簽入安全性,可使用戶在訪問啟用了
.NET
Passport
的
Web
站點和服務時更加安全。啟用了
.NET
Passport
的站點會依靠
.NET
Passport
中央伺服器來對用戶進行身份驗證。但是,該中心伺服器不會授權或拒絕特定用戶訪問各個啟用了
.NET
Passport
的站點。
Ⅷ web站點的身份驗證方法有哪幾種
IIS 創建 IUSR_計算機名稱 帳戶(其中 計算機名稱 是正在運行 IIS 的伺服器的名稱),用來在匿名用戶請求 Web 內容時對他們進行身份驗證。此帳戶授予用戶本地登錄許可權。你可以將匿名用戶訪問重置為使用任何有效的 Windows 帳戶。
基本身份驗證
使用基本身份驗證可限制對 NTFS 格式 Web 伺服器上的文件的訪問。使用基本身份驗證,用戶必須輸入憑據,而且訪問是基於用戶 ID 的。用戶 ID 和密碼都以明文形式在
網路
間進行發送。
Windows 集成身份驗證
Windows 集成身份驗證比基本身份驗證安全,而且在用戶具有 Windows 域帳戶的內部網環境中能很好地發揮作用。在集成的 Windows 身份驗證中,瀏覽器嘗試使用當前用戶在域登錄過程中使用的憑據,如果嘗試失敗,就會提示該用戶輸入用戶名和密碼。如果你使用集成的 Windows 身份驗證,則用戶的密碼將不傳送到伺服器。如果該用戶作為域用戶登錄到本地計算機,則他在訪問此域中的網路計算機時不必再次進行身份驗證
Ⅸ java web 驗證用戶是否已登錄,不用ssh過濾器能實現么
首先糾正一下,攔截器是struts特有的,但過濾器不是stuts特有的,你不用struts也可以使用過濾器來實現登陸驗證,當然你也可以使用spring的aop編程來實現,額當然還有一些比較偏門的方法比如:
你也一段公用的jsp頁面,其他的每個頁面都引用它,在他裡面寫<%%> 這種形式的java代碼來驗證保存用戶信息的session是否存在,不存在你讓他跳轉到登陸頁 這種方法也能實現
Ⅹ JavaWeb要實現全站用戶登錄驗證該怎麼做
首先,你的web需要有登入後將登錄信息保存到session的過程,在用戶訪問那些需要登錄的頁面或者action的時候(可以用過過濾器,或者直接在相應的頁面判斷),從session裡面獲取登錄信息,如果沒有,則說明沒有登錄.跳轉到登錄頁面後,登陸成功,保存登錄信息到session,這個時候再訪問原先的,就可以通過驗證..一整個流程大概就是這樣.重點就是登錄信息保存在session裡面,驗證用戶是否登錄,就依據這個了